By the present bail application, filed under Section 483 of the Bharatiya Nagarik Suraksha Sanhita 2023 (BNSS), the Applicant is seeking bail in connection with Cr. No. 163/2024, registered with Pawarwadi Police Station, Tal. Malegaon, Dist. Nashik, for the offences punishable under Section 74, 75(1), 351(2) and 351(3) of the Bharatiya Nyaya Sanhita (BNS).
3.
Case of the prosecution is that the Informant (daughterin-law of the Applicant), alleged sexual harassment at the hands of the Applicant. Applicant is 79 years of age and is the father-in-law of the
Informant.
4.
Applicant was arrested on 5th April, 2025, since then he is in jail.
5.
Mr. Vidyadhar Gangurde, learned advocate for the Applicant submits that the Applicant is 79 years of age and is not capable of acting in the manner, alleged. He states that there is a family discord, as a result of which, the Informant has made the allegations against the Applicant. He submits that son of the Applicant the Informant all reside in the same house belonging to the Applicant. He submits that son of the Applicant has not supported the allegations made by the Informant. He submits that the Applicant is in jail since the month of April, 2025. He states that the Applicant has heart ailments and requires medical attention. He submits that there are no witnesses to the offence. There are no criminal antecedents of the Applicant..
6.
Ms. Dr. A. A. Takalkar, learned APP for the Respondent State submits that the informant has narrated the act which transpired between her and the Applicant. She submits that the act of the Applicant, supports the prosecution's case of the modesty of the Informant being outraged. She submits that the investigation is
complete and chargesheet is filed.
7.
I have perused the records with the assistance of the learned advocate for the parties.
8.
Allegations in the crime are that the father-in-law outraged the modesty of the Informant. Though, the son of the Applicant is said to reside in the same house, the son has not supported the allegations made by the Informant. Prima facie, the possibility of the complaint being filed against the Applicant on account of family discord, cannot be ruled out. Maximum punishment for the offences alleged in the crime is 7 years. Applicant is 79 years of age. Applicant is in jail since April 2025. Investigation is complete and chargesheet is filed. There are no criminal antecedents of the Applicant.
9.
Considering the above, this is a fit case to enlarge the Applicant on bail.
